如何将带有返回状态的存储过程从SQL Server/Sybase迁移到PostgreSQL?

0

【以下的问题经过翻译处理】 在从SQL Server或Sybase数据库迁移到PostgreSQL时,如何转换具有返回状态的存储过程, 并检查过程调用是否成功。

比如以下存储过程例子: EXEC @return_status = sample_proc

profile picture
エキスパート
質問済み 8ヶ月前44ビュー
1回答
0

【以下的回答经过翻译处理】 如果没有事务级别的提交或回滚语句的需求,那么可以选择在PostgreSQL中将其作为“函数”并根据执行逻辑返回状态码。与商用数据库引擎中的“存储过程”相比,PostgreSQL中的“函数”可以适应大多数情况。

profile picture
エキスパート
回答済み 8ヶ月前

ログインしていません。 ログイン 回答を投稿する。

優れた回答とは、質問に明確に答え、建設的なフィードバックを提供し、質問者の専門分野におけるスキルの向上を促すものです。

質問に答えるためのガイドライン